The Experimental Lace Group from the Idrija Lace School has been creating since 2015. The group consists of eight to ten top lacemakers with an abundance of knowledge on the many elements and techniques of Idrija lace. Their knowledge is based on tradition which is, from an idea to lace, creatively upgraded by design and use of various materials.
The lecture will provide an insight into the planning and work of the group as well as the experiences and the result – modern Idrija lace.
Designing, drawing lace patterns and making lace by various individuals or by group work is guided by art teacher Silva Menard, bobbin lace teacher Stana Frelih and pattern designer Maja Svetlik, who also organizes and leads the group.
